- A V-cut is when your layers are cut at a super-sharp angle, forming the shape of a V at the ends. That way, the front sections of hair are a bit shorter than the rest of your locks, adding dimension and depth to your mane. This is best on long hair, so the V-shape is prominent at the back. - Source: Internet

- The options for layered ****haircuts are endless! This sultry long layered look compliments those with round, oval and heart-shaped faces and really adds volume to fine hair. To style, start with a curl-boosting product on your damp hair, and blow-dry with a round brush for lighter volume. Then, using a large curling iron, make large vertical curls, alternating the direction every other curl. Shake loose and gently separate with your fingers for full volume and movement and finish with a light holding spray. - Source: Internet

- Layering removes length from the interior of the hair, giving it more volume. Texturizing removes weight or bulk by using special scissors, which keeps the length and reduces bulk. A point cutting technique can also be used to take extra weight from the ends to help the hair move more freely. - Source: Internet

- No, short layers don’t mean that you will have cropped hair on the top of your head. And this doesn’t mean losing your length either. “Short (when describing layers) simply defines the distance between one layer and the next one. Think of it like this – it’s just a “short distance” to the next layer,” explains Kristin Ess, celeb hairstylist and founder of Kristin Ess Hair. - Source: Internet
